It is easy, theres easy, and theres tournament players.

The simple fact is the combo above nets you less then his normal bnbs. This you will not hit 100/100. Also never EVER do this vs shinnok and a few other characters. Wake up hellspark is pretty much guaranteed and a few characters get nasty checks as you are indeed negative. No oki is very bad in MKX. Off of bf2 there are endless possibilities. Sure you can go for this to kill, but if you drop it you die, or you can do the bnb 32%. Then run up meaty, if they wake up armor, they die from eating the meaty true mid. If they block, they die from chip. B1 spam on wake up IS EASY.

Point being

4 more % - negative on hit and not your turn
